    • Execute Advanced Sourcing for Hard-to-Find Talent



      Use best-practice sourcing techniques used in hyperscale construction and security integrator recruiting:



      • Skilled trades networks (IBEW, IEC, community colleges, technical schools)
      • Military transition programs aligned to electro-mechanical skills
      • Local workforce boards and rural talent pools
      • Social sourcing, micro-targeted ads, and passive candidate engagement


      Employ market mapping for remote project locations where "talent scarcity" is the primary obstacle.
